You are here:iutback shop > chart
Bitcoin Wallet Address Format: A Comprehensive Guide
iutback shop2024-09-20 23:20:56【chart】0people have watched
Introductioncrypto,coin,price,block,usd,today trading view,Bitcoin, as a decentralized digital currency, has gained immense popularity over the years. One of t airdrop,dex,cex,markets,trade value chart,buy,Bitcoin, as a decentralized digital currency, has gained immense popularity over the years. One of t
Bitcoin, as a decentralized digital currency, has gained immense popularity over the years. One of the key components of Bitcoin is the wallet address, which is used to send and receive Bitcoin transactions. Understanding the Bitcoin wallet address format is crucial for anyone looking to engage in Bitcoin transactions. In this article, we will delve into the Bitcoin wallet address format, its components, and how it works.
What is a Bitcoin Wallet Address?
A Bitcoin wallet address is a unique string of characters that serves as an identifier for a Bitcoin wallet. It is similar to a bank account number and is used to send and receive Bitcoin transactions. The address is generated using cryptographic algorithms and ensures the security of the Bitcoin network.
Bitcoin Wallet Address Format
The Bitcoin wallet address format consists of a combination of alphanumeric characters, including uppercase and lowercase letters, and numbers. It typically starts with the number '1' or '3' and is followed by a string of 26 to 35 alphanumeric characters. Here's a breakdown of the Bitcoin wallet address format:
1. Prefix: The prefix is the first character of the Bitcoin wallet address and indicates the type of address. The most common prefixes are '1' and '3'. The '1' prefix is used for Bitcoin addresses generated using the Pay-to-Public-Key Hash (P2PKH) address format, while the '3' prefix is used for Pay-to-Script Hash (P2SH) addresses.
2. Hash: The hash is a 160-bit value derived from the public key of the wallet owner. It is used to create the Bitcoin wallet address. The hash is converted into a human-readable format using Base58 encoding, which includes alphanumeric characters and is case-insensitive.
3. Version: The version is a single byte that provides additional information about the address format. For example, the version can indicate the network on which the address is used (mainnet or testnet).
4. Checksum: The checksum is a 4-byte value calculated from the hash of the address. It is used to verify the integrity of the address during transactions.
How to Generate a Bitcoin Wallet Address?
To generate a Bitcoin wallet address, you need to follow these steps:
1. Generate a private key: A private key is a 256-bit number that is used to create the public key and, subsequently, the wallet address. You can generate a private key using a Bitcoin wallet or an online generator.
2. Derive the public key: The private key is used to derive the public key, which is a 256-bit number. The public key is then converted into a 512-bit number using the Elliptic Curve Digital Signature Algorithm (ECDSA).
3. Create the hash: The public key is hashed using the SHA-256 algorithm to produce a 256-bit value.
4. Add the version: The version byte is appended to the hash.
5. Calculate the checksum: The checksum is calculated from the hash of the address.
6. Convert to Base58: The final step is to convert the hash into a human-readable format using Base58 encoding.
Conclusion
Understanding the Bitcoin wallet address format is essential for anyone looking to engage in Bitcoin transactions. By knowing the components and how they work, you can ensure the security and integrity of your Bitcoin wallet. Remember that Bitcoin wallet addresses are unique and should be kept confidential to prevent unauthorized access to your funds.
This article address:https://www.iutback.com/blog/43f30399653.html
Like!(72326)
Related Posts
- Bitcoin Price Summer 2020: A Volatile Journey
- Bitcoin Price Today US Dollars: A Comprehensive Analysis
- Should I Buy Bitcoin Cash or Ethereum?
- Spot Price Bitcoin ETF: A Game-Changer for Cryptocurrency Investors
- Binance BTC LTC: A Comprehensive Guide to Trading on Binance
- Bitcoin Cash Hitory: A Brief Overview
- The 10 Million Bitcoin Price: A Comprehensive Analysis
- Title: Changelly Buy Bitcoin Cash: A Comprehensive Guide to Easy Cryptocurrency Transactions
- Why Can't I Open a Binance Account?
- How to Send Bitcoin Cash to Bitcoin Wallet Trezor
Popular
Recent
Bitcoin Final Price: A Comprehensive Analysis
**The Evolution of Mining Bitcoin Cash Hardware: A Comprehensive Guide
Title: How to Buy Bitcoins in Canada with a Credit Card
Bitcoin Cloud Mining: Scam or Legit?
Does Ethereum Price Follow Bitcoin?
Bitcoin Wallet Buy with Credit Card: A Comprehensive Guide
The Rise of USDT Coin on Binance: A Game-Changing Cryptocurrency Trend
How to Send BNB from Binance to Metamask: A Step-by-Step Guide
links
- Which Coins Are Listed on Binance: A Comprehensive Guide
- Bitcoin Price Last 15 Days: A Comprehensive Analysis
- Hash Bitcoin Mining Software: The Ultimate Tool for Cryptocurrency Enthusiasts
- Binance USDT CNY: A Comprehensive Guide to the Popular Cryptocurrency Pair
- Binance Smart Chain List of Tokens: A Comprehensive Guide
- Does Bitcoin Wallet Support Litecoin?
- Bitcoin Mining Fast Free: A Game-Changing Approach to Cryptocurrency Acquisition
- **Utorrent Mining Bitcoins Reddit: A Comprehensive Guide to the Trending Topic
- **Utorrent Mining Bitcoins Reddit: A Comprehensive Guide to the Trending Topic
- Buy Bitcoins in Canada: A Comprehensive Guide